Heather Farm & Lake is a serene body of water nestled within the expansive 102-acre Heather Farm Park in Walnut Creek, California. Situated in the heart of the East Bay area, this tranquil lake, with an elevation of approximately 28 meters, serves as a central feature of one of the region's most beloved community parks. It offers a peaceful escape amidst a wealth of recreational and natural amenities, making it a significant landmark in Walnut Creek.

    Questo incantevole lago si trova lungo lo Ygnacio Canal Trail presso l'Heather Farm Park. Il parco presenta due laghi, aree verdi aperte, campi da gioco, tavoli da picnic e altre strutture. Il lago e le aree circostanti sono un ottimo posto per fare una pausa durante il percorso in bicicletta sullo Ygnacio Canal Trail.

    Domande frequenti

    What types of trails are available around Heather Farm Lake, and what is their difficulty?

    Heather Farm Lake offers a mix of trail types. The immediate Lakeside Trail provides an easy, mostly flat loop around the water. On the west side, you'll find the paved Ygnacio Canal Trail, which is suitable for cycling and walking. Along the east side of the lake, there are some unpaved trails. Overall, the trails around the lake are considered easy, with minimal elevation gain, making them accessible for most visitors.

    Is Heather Farm Park and Lake suitable for families with young children?

    Absolutely! Heather Farm Park is highly family-friendly. Beyond the easy walking paths around the lake, the park features a large, all-abilities playground with modern play structures, swings, and climbing features. There are also shaded picnic areas with tables and barbecue pits, making it an ideal spot for a family outing. The park frequently hosts community events and festivals that cater to families.

    Are dogs allowed on the trails around Heather Farm Lake?

    Yes, Heather Farm Park is dog-friendly. There is an off-leash dog park within the wider park area. On the trails around the lake, dogs are generally welcome but should be kept on a leash, especially given the presence of wildlife and other visitors. Please ensure to clean up after your pet.

    What are the parking options at Heather Farm Park, and does it get crowded?

    Ample parking is available within Heather Farm Park itself, making access straightforward. However, during peak times, especially on weekends, holidays, or when special events are taking place, parking lots can fill up quickly. Arriving earlier in the day is often recommended to secure a spot, particularly if you plan to visit during popular hours.

    Are there any specific permits required for activities at Heather Farm Lake?

    For fishing at Heather Farm Lake, a valid California Department of Fish & Wildlife license is required. No other specific permits are generally needed for walking, cycling, or general park use, though special events or large gatherings might have their own requirements.

    What kind of wildlife can be spotted at Heather Farm Lake?

    Heather Farm Lake is a great spot for wildlife observation. Visitors frequently report seeing various bird species, including ducks and geese, as well as turtles. The tranquil environment provides a habitat for these creatures, offering delightful opportunities for nature lovers and photographers.

    Are there any wheelchair-accessible paths around Heather Farm Lake?

    Yes, the paved Ygnacio Canal Trail, which runs along the western side of Heather Farm Lake, is wheelchair-accessible. This trail offers a smooth surface suitable for wheelchairs, strollers, and those seeking an easy, level walk. The park also features an all-abilities playground, emphasizing its commitment to inclusivity.

    What are the best seasonal activities or times to visit Heather Farm Lake?

    Heather Farm Lake is a wonderful destination year-round, with each season offering unique charm. Spring brings blooming gardens and pleasant temperatures for walks. Summer is popular for picnics, sports, and community events. Fall offers beautiful foliage, while winter provides a quieter, serene atmosphere, though some unpaved trails might be muddy after rain. The park hosts numerous community events throughout the year, so checking a local events calendar can enhance your visit.

    Are there cafes or restaurants conveniently located near Heather Farm Park?

    While Heather Farm Park itself has picnic areas, there are no cafes or restaurants directly within the park. However, due to its location in Walnut Creek, there are numerous dining options, including cafes, restaurants, and pubs, just a short drive away in the surrounding commercial areas.

    How long does it typically take to walk around Heather Farm Lake?

    Walking the easy loop around Heather Farm Lake typically takes about 20-30 minutes, depending on your pace and whether you stop to enjoy the views or observe wildlife. The loop is relatively short and flat, making it a pleasant and quick stroll for most visitors.

    Can I reach Heather Farm Park using public transportation?

    Yes, Heather Farm Park is accessible via public transportation. Local bus services in Walnut Creek have stops near the park. It's advisable to check the current schedules and routes of the County Connection bus service for the most up-to-date information on reaching the park.
